BACKGROUND: The 24-hour uric acid excretion measurement is important in assessing disease status and helping to select the appropriate uric acid-lowering agent for patients with gout, however, it is inconvenient. The authors investigated the efficacy of the random urine uric acid-to-creatinine (UA/CR) ratio to screen the patients who under-secreted 24-hour urine uric acid. METHODS: This was a retrospective cross-sectional study. Ninety patients with gout, without undergoing uric acid-lowering treatment were enrolled. Twenty-four-hour urine and random urine samples were obtained on the same day. Six hundred mg of uric acid in the 24-hour urine sample was used as a standard for distinguishing between over and under-excretion groups. RESULTS: The random urinary UA/CR ratio showed positive correlation with 24-hour urine uric acid excretion (γ = 0.398, P < 0.001). All the patients with the random UA/CR less than 0.2 excreted less than 600 mg uric acid in 24-hour urine collection. When the random urine UA/CR ratio < 0.2 was regarded as a positive result, the positive predictive value, negative predictive value, sensitivity, and specificity in the uric acid under-excretion were 100% (8 of 8), 64.6% (53 of 82), 21.6% (8 of 37), and 100% (53 of 53), respectively. CONCLUSION: There is a moderate positive correlation between the random urinary UA/CR ratio and 24-hour urine uric acid excretion, so that UA/CR ratio may not be a good predictor of 24-hour urine uric acid excretion. However, the random urine UA/CR ratio 0.2 can be a useful predictor to screen the gouty patients who need to be treated with uricosuric drugs.

Podocyte hypertrophy and apoptosis are two hallmarks of diabetic glomeruli, but the sequence in which these processes occur remains a matter of debate. Here we investigated the effects of inhibiting hypertrophy on apoptosis, and vice versa, in both podocytes and glomeruli, under diabetic conditions. Hypertrophy and apoptosis were inhibited using an epidermal growth factor receptor inhibitor (PKI 166) and a pan-caspase inhibitor (zAsp-DCB), respectively. We observed significant increases in the protein expression of p27, p21, phospho-eukaryotic elongation factor 4E-binding protein 1, and phospho-p70 S6 ribosomal protein kinase, in both cultured podocytes exposed to high-glucose (HG) medium, and streptozotocin-induced diabetes mellitus (DM) rat glomeruli. These increases were significantly inhibited by PKI 166, but not by zAsp-DCB. In addition, the amount of protein per cell, the relative cell size, and the glomerular volume were all significantly increased under diabetic conditions, and these changes were also blocked by treatment with PKI 166, but not zAsp-DCB. Increased protein expression of cleaved caspase-3 and cleaved poly (ADP-ribose) polymerase, together with increased Bax/Bcl-2 ratios, were also observed in HG-stimulated podocytes and DM glomeruli. Treatment with either zAsp-DCB or PKI 166 resulted in a significant attenuation of these effects. Both PKI 166 and zAsp-DCB also inhibited the increase in number of apoptotic cells, as assessed by Hoechst 33342 staining and TUNEL assay. Under diabetic conditions, inhibition of podocyte hypertrophy results in attenuated apoptosis, whereas blocking apoptosis has no effect on podocyte hypertrophy, suggesting that podocyte hypertrophy precedes apoptosis.

BACKGROUND: Although various modalities of hemodialysis (HD) are presumed to have different effects on insulin resistance (IR), the relationship between hemodiafiltration (HDF) and IR has not been fully evaluated. METHODS: In a cross-sectional study, 82 non-diabetic HD patients were enrolled. The patients were divided into two groups according to the median homeostasis model assessment index (HOMA-IR) value of 1.685. Clinical and biochemical data were compared, and multivariate logistic regression analysis was performed to identify the independent factors associated with higher HOMA-IR. RESULTS: The higher HOMA-IR group had increased body mass index (BMI), decreased HDL cholesterol, and lower beta-2 microglobulin reduction rate (ß2-MG RR) compared to the lower HOMA-IR group. HOMA-IR was significantly correlated with ß2-MG RR. In addition, HDF patients had lower HOMA-IR levels compared with low flux hemodialysis patients. On multivariate logistic regression analysis, BMI and HDF treatment were independent factors associated with higher and lower HOMA-IR, respectively. CONCLUSION: This study suggests that HDF treatment may reduce IR in non-diabetic HD patients.

BACKGROUND: A novel disposable transnasal endoscopy (DTE) with a portable system has been developed to provide unsedated esophagoscopy by modifying capsule endoscopy. The aim of this study was to assess the feasibility of DTE to evaluate esophageal motor function. MATERIALS AND METHODS: Patients with or suspected esophageal motility disorders and healthy volunteers were enrolled. Participants underwent esophageal high-resolution manometry and DTE in random order on different days. Motility was observed with DTE at 1, 8, and 16 cm above the gastroesophageal junction. RESULTS: Twenty healthy volunteers and 20 symptomatic subjects participated (8 achalasia, 5 scleroderma, 3 diffuse esophageal spasm, 1 hypertensive peristalsis, 1 peristaltic dysfunction, and 22 normal esophageal function). The normal findings on DTE were as follows. As the subject swallowed water, swallow-induced relaxation with elevation of the lower esophageal sphincter caused the endoscope to cross the Z-line into the gastric lumen. After the passage of water and air, complete closure of the lower esophageal sphincter occurred, with the return of the endoscope to its previous position. During the resting stage of the esophageal body, an air bubble could be seen in the center of the radially wrinkled and occluded lumen. The endoscopic diagnosis was in agreement with the clinical diagnosis in all but 2. Most of the participants reported acceptable discomfort during DTE and 62.5% of the subjects preferred DTE to manometry. CONCLUSIONS: DTE can accurately characterize normal esophageal motor function, allowing the diagnosis of esophageal motility disorders. DTE has potential widespread applications, especially in outpatient clinics.

BACKGROUND AND AIM: Palliative self-expandable metal stent placement for colonic obstruction arising from an extracolonic malignancy might be as useful as that for colorectal cancer, but data are limited. The purposes of this study were to investigate success and complications of stent placement in patients with extracolonic malignancy and to compare long-term clinical outcomes for an extracolonic malignancy group with those for a colorectal cancer group. PATIENTS AND METHODS: We reviewed short-term and long-term outcomes for patients treated with palliative stents for colonic obstruction by extracolonic malignancy (n = 44) or unresectable colorectal cancer (n = 53) from January 2006 to March 2011. RESULTS: Neither the technical success (93.2 vs. 98.1 %, respectively; P = 0.326) nor clinical success (77.3 vs. 84.9 %, respectively; P = 0.433) of stent placement differed significantly in the two groups. Complications as a result of stent placement also differed only slightly in the two groups (perforation: 4.8 % (two cases) vs. 0 %, respectively; migration: 4.8 vs. 5.8 %, respectively, P = 0.343). With regard to long-term outcomes, although stent patency was shorter in the extracolonic malignancy group (P = 0.015), because overall survival in this group was also shorter (P = 0.018), it was sufficient for palliative purposes. CONCLUSIONS: Palliative stent placement was equally effective and safe for treatment of colonic obstruction arising from either extracolonic malignancy or unresectable colorectal cancer. Even in cases of colonic obstruction arising from extracolonic malignancy, stent placement should be considered as primary palliative therapy.

BACKGROUND: Food residue in the remnant stomach after subtotal gastrectomy (STG) interferes with endoscopic observation. We investigated whether intravenous erythromycin improves gastric mucosa visualization in patients with STG. METHODS: This study was conducted from April 2012 to October 2012 as a double-blinded, placebo-controlled, randomized trial. Patients who received STG with complete resection (stage T1-2N0M0) were included. Exclusion criteria were diabetes mellitus, neurologic disease, myopathy, recent viral enteritis history, concomitant therapy influencing gastrointestinal motility and severe comorbidity. Patients were instructed to consume a soft diet for dinner between 1800 and 2000 h, and endoscopies were performed between 0900 and 1200 h. Patients were assigned randomly to receive either erythromycin (125 mg in normal saline 50 cc) or placebo saline. The endoscopy was performed 15 min after infusion. Grade of residual food was rated as follows: G0, no residual food; G1, a small amount of residual food; G2, a moderate amount of residual food; G3, a moderate amount of residual food that hinders observation of the entire surface, even with body rolling; G4, a great amount of residual food such that endoscopic observation is impossible. RESULTS: When good visibility was defined as G0+G1, visibility was significantly better in the erythromycin group (61 + 19 %) than in the placebo group (38 + 12 %, p < 0.001). However, this effect was not seen in patients within 6 months after gastrectomy. The risk factor for food stasis in the placebo group (n = 58) was food stasis at last endoscopy. The only factor predicting erythromycin response in the erythromycin group (n = 56) was elapsed time since surgery. Adverse effects included nausea [11 (19.7 %)] and vomiting [1 (1.8 %)] in the erythromycin group and vomiting [3 (5.2 %)] in the placebo group. However, they were transient and tolerable. CONCLUSIONS: Premedication with erythromycin improves mucosal visualization during endoscopy in patients with STG. ( CLINICAL TRIALS REGISTRATION NUMBER: NCT01659619).

BACKGROUND: The introducer method of percutaneous endoscopic gastrostomy (PEG) minimizes procedure-related peristomal infection. Ultrathin transnasal endoscopy (UTE) allows comfortable endoscopic examination of patients with fewer adverse effects and passage of the endoscope through a narrow esophagus or oropharynx. This study aimed to investigate the clinical outcomes for the introducer method of PEG with UTE. METHODS: Patients who underwent the introducer method of PEG with UTE between March 2009 and May 2012 were analyzed. The outcomes and complications of the patients within 180 days after gastrostomy placement were investigated. RESULT: During the study period, 92 patients (31.9 % male; age, 67.7 ± 16.6 years) underwent the introducer method of PEG with UTE. The major indications for PEG insertion were stroke (40.4 %), esophageal cancer or head and neck cancer (27.1 %), and neurologic disorder (14.9 %). Esophageal stenosis was identified by endoscopy or imaging in 14 patients before PEG. In all the patients, UTE was successfully introduced through the nasal cavity. In 90 (97.8 %) of the 92 patients, PEG was successfully inserted. Insertion of the endoscope into the stomach was impossible in two patients because head and neck cancer caused severe narrowing of the upper esophagus. No procedure-related peristomal infection, gastric contents leakage, or bleeding occurred within 30 days after gastrostomy placement. In eight patients (8.7 %), catheter displacement occurred within 30 days. Catheter displacement in 44 patients (47.8 %) and gastric contents leakage in eight patients (9 %) occurred within 30-180 days after gastrostomy placement. CONCLUSION: Introducer PEG with UTE is a useful method for gastrostomy placement with a high success rate. This technique allows procedure-related complications to be avoided and permits the use of endoscopy in patients with narrow esophagi or oropharynges. However, the long-term durability of the balloon-type catheter is questionable.

Probiotics have been applied to a wide range of bacteria, causing gastrointestinal and vaginal infections. However, probiotics generally possess limited antimicrobial spectra and are primarily utilized as dietary supplements. Recognizing the need for more versatile probiotics, this study focuses on isolating and characterizing strains suitable for antibiotic replacement. Among these strains, Weissella sp. SNUL2, derived from a traditional fermented food in Korea (i.e., Sikhae), emerged as a promising candidate. The correlation between optical density at 600 nm and colony-forming units was verified and applied in subsequent experiments. To assess the therapeutic potential of probiotics, antibacterial tests were conducted using a microplate reader to evaluate the inhibition of 60 bacterial strains (including common foodborne pathogens) induced by Weissella sp. SNUL2 cell-free supernatant (CFS). The results confirmed its broad-spectrum antibacterial properties compared to previously known probiotics. Furthermore, enzymatic treatment with proteinases (trypsin and pepsin) and a time-kill assay were conducted to elucidate the nature of the antibacterial substance in Weissella sp. SNUL2 CFS. Through sequential chromatography involving gel filtration and ion-exchange chromatography, specific fractions with enhanced antibacterial properties were identified. LC-MS/MS analysis of the secretome fraction revealed the presence of various proteins from the C39 family, peptidoglycan endopeptidases, and N-acetylmuramoyl-l-alanine amidase domain-containing protein precursors. Hence, the combined action of these proteins may contribute to Weissella sp. SNUL2's broad antimicrobial activity.

This study investigated the transcriptomic responses of subcutaneous adipose tissue (SAT) and liver in newborn Hanwoo calves subjected to maternal overnutrition during mid- to late gestation. Eight Hanwoo cows were randomly assigned to control and treatment groups. The treatment group received a diet of 4.5 kg of concentrate and 6.5 kg of rice straw daily, resulting in intake levels of 8.42 kg DMI, 5.69 kg TDN, and 0.93 kg CP-higher than the control group (6.07 kg DMI, 4.07 kg TDN, and 0.65 kg CP), with respective NEm values of 9.56 Mcal and 6.68 Mcal. Following birth, newly born calves were euthanized humanely as per ethical guidelines, and SAT and liver samples from newborn calves were collected for RNA extraction and analysis. RNA sequencing identified 192 genes that were differentially expressed in the SAT (17 downregulated and 175 upregulated); notably, HSPA6 emerged as the most significantly upregulated gene in the SAT and as the singular upregulated gene in the liver (adj-p value < 0.05). Additionally, differential gene expression analysis highlighted extensive changes across genes associated with adipogenesis, fibrogenesis, and stress response. The functional enrichment pathway and protein-protein interaction (PPI) unraveled the intricate networks and biological processes impacted by overnutrition, including extracellular matrix organization, cell surface receptor signaling, and the PI3K-Akt signaling pathway. These findings underscore maternal overnutrition's substantial influence on developmental pathways, suggesting profound cellular modifications with potential lasting effects on health and productivity. Despite the robust insights that are provided, the study's limitations (sample size) underscore the necessity for further research.

BACKGROUND: Obesity and metabolic syndrome play causative roles in the increasing prevalence of proteinuria in the general population. However, in young adult women the clinical significance of incidentally discovered proteinuria and its association with metabolic syndrome are unclear. We investigated the prevalence and risk factors for proteinuria in this population. METHODS: A total of 10,385 women aged 20 to 39 years who underwent health screenings were surveyed. Each patient was tested for proteinuria with a dipstick (-, ±, 1+, 2+, or 3+), and proteinuria was defined as 1+ or greater. Persistent proteinuria was established by confirming proteinuria in a subsequent test. Metabolic syndrome was defined in accordance with the updated National Cholesterol Education Program Adult Treatment Panel III criteria for Asia. RESULTS: The mean age was 28.9±5.5 years, and the prevalence of persistent proteinuria was 1.0%. Among these subjects with persistent proteinuria, obesity and metabolic syndrome were found in 10.4% and 5.2%, respectively. Metabolic syndrome, as well as its components of hypertension, hyperglycemia, central obesity, low high-density lipoprotein levels, and high triglyceride levels, was closely related to the presence of proteinuria. In addition, a wide pulse pressure of ≥40 mmHg was another independent risk factor for proteinuria [odds ratio (OR) 3.29, 95% confidence interval (CI) 1.03-11.91)]. This had an additive effect on metabolic syndrome in terms of predicting proteinuria. Even in subjects without metabolic syndrome, the influence of an increased pulse pressure was consistent (OR 2.75, 95% CI 1.03-8.61). CONCLUSIONS: Specific attention to proteinuria may be necessary in asymptomatic young women aged 20 to 39 years if they have metabolic syndrome or a wide pulse pressure.

Urinary biomarkers of acute kidney injury (AKI) have been revealed recently to be useful for prior prediction of AKI. However, it is unclear whether these urinary biomarkers can also detect recovery from established AKI. Urinary biomarkers, including neutrophil gelatinase-associated lipocalin (NGAL) and cystatin C, were measured every 2 days for 8 days in 66 patients with AKI. At day 0, there were no significant differences in plasma creatinine, BUN, and urine cystatin C between AKI patients in the recovery (n = 33) and non-recovery (n = 33) groups. Plasma creatinine concentrations were significantly lower in the recovery group (3.0 ± 2.0 mg/dL) than in the non-recovery group (5.4 ± 1.9 mg/dL) on day 4 after AKI diagnosis (P < 0.001). In contrast, there were significant differences in urine NGAL between the two groups starting on day 0 (297.2 ± 201.4 vs 407.6 ± 190.4 ng/mL, P = 0.025) through the end of the study (123.7 ± 119.0 vs 434.3 ± 121.5 ng/mL, P < 0.001). The multiple logistic regression analysis showed that urine NGAL could independently predict recovery from AKI. Conclusively, this prospective observational study demonstrates that urine NGAL can be a highly versatile marker for early detection of the recovery phase in established AKI patients.

Introduction: This study aimed to evaluate the implications of supplementary nutrition during the mid-to-late pregnancy on various parameters in Hanwoo cows and their subsequent neonatal calves. Materials and methods: Eight Hanwoo cows in their first parity were divided into two groups. The control group (C, 100%) received 3kg of concentrate and 5kg of rice straw throughout the pregnancy period, while the treatment group (T, 150%) increased their diet during mid-to-late pregnancy. Both performance assessments and blood metabolite analyses were performed for the pregnant cows. Neonatal calves were subjected to morphometric evaluations, blood sampling, and detailed morphometric analyses of carcasses and gastrointestinal components. Results: Performance indices of the cows showed that both Pregnancy Period (PregP) and Body Condition Score (BCS) were significantly improved with supplemental feeding (p <0.05). Improvements in Body Weight (BW) and Feed Conversion Ratio (FCR) were not statistically significant. Blood metabolite analysis for the cows revealed decreased levels of triglycerides (TGLate), non-esterified fatty acids (NEFALate), and progesterone (P4Late), with a notable increase in glucose (GluLate) levels (p <0.01). In the neonatal calves, anatomical metrics of the gastrointestinal tissues showed increased Omasum Width (OmasWdth) values in the supplemented group (p =0.053). There was significant increase of papillae and villus lengths in the rumen and small intestine (p <0.01 and p <0.05, respectively). Morphometric evaluations displayed longer body lengths (BLnth) and larger chest width (ChestWdth) in the treated calves (p <0.05 and p <0.01, respectively). Carcass characteristics showed no substantial variations between the groups, while blood analysis in the calves revealed decreased GPT levels in the nutritionally supplemented group (p<0.05). Discussion: The findings indicate that supplementing the diets of Hanwoo cows during mid-to-late pregnancy leads to significant changes in select maternal blood metabolites and influences specific anatomical and morphometric features in neonatal calves, all without significant shifts in carcass attributes.

Immunogenicity of erythropoietin (EPO) is related with pure red cell aplasia (PRCA). We sought to determine the prevalence of antibody (Ab)-mediated PRCA in Korea and threshold diagnostic criteria by dual parameters: Ab titer and neutralizing activity. This study was a multi-center, cross-sectional study for two years. In the first year study (1 YS), 209 samples suspected to be EPO resistance were collected. In the second year study (2 YS), all the patients who consented to participate (N = 946) were enrolled. In 1 YS, we found three and six serum samples that were positive and borderline for anti-EPO Abs, respectively. The first three patients had neutralizing activity (NT) and were diagnosed as PRCA. In 2 YS, seven patients were anti-EPO positives and six had borderline levels. Among them, one patient with NT was diagnosed as PRCA and one with NT as aplastic anemia. The prevalence of PRCA was 0.106%. The correlation analysis of the 22 patients who had anti-EPO Ab showed that dual crossed cut-off lines (anti-EPO Ab titer ≥ 40 ng/ml, % NT ≥ 25%) were able to clearly isolate red cell aplasia. We suggest novel diagnostic criteria for diagnosis and prediction of Ab-mediated PRCA with data from both Ab titer assays and NT bioassays.

BACKGROUND: Hemodialysis (HD) patients have multiple causes of immune dysfunction and poor immune response to influenza vaccination. We investigated the antibody response rate to a pandemic H1N1/2009 influenza vaccination and clinical parameters influencing the induction of antibody responses in HD patients. METHODS: A total of 114 HD patients were vaccinated with a monovalent adjuvanted H1N1 inactivated influenza vaccine. Titers of neutralizing antibodies were evaluated by hemagglutination inhibition (HI) assay at pre- and 4 weeks after vaccination. Seroconversion was defined as either a pre-vaccination HI titer < 1:10 and a post vaccination HI titer > 1:40 or a pre-vaccination HI titer ≥ 1:10 and a minimum four-fold rise in post-vaccination HI antibody titer. Seventeen out of 114 HD patients (14.9%) tested positive for antibodies against influenza A/H1N1/2009 before vaccination. The remaining 97 baseline sero-negative patients were included in the analysis. RESULTS: Only 30 (30.9%) HD patients had seroconversion 4 weeks after vaccination. The elderly patients, those over 65 years of age, showed significantly lower seroconversion rate compared to younger HD patients (20.5% vs. 39.6%, p = 0.042). Furthermore, patients with hemoglobin values less than 10 g/dL had a significantly lower seroconversion rate compared to those with higher hemoglobin values (20.0 vs. 38.6%, p = 0.049). By multivariate logistic regression analysis, only age ≥65 years (OR = 0.336, 95% confidence interval (CI) 0.116-0.971, p = 0.044) and hemoglobin levels <10 g/dL (OR = 0.315, 95% CI 0.106-0.932, p = 0.037) were independently associated with seroconversion after vaccination. CONCLUSIONS: Our data show that HD patients, especially who are elderly with low hemoglobin levels, are at increased risk for lower seroconversion rate after influenza A/H1N1 vaccination. Further studies are needed to improve the efficacy of vaccination in these high risk patients.

AIMS: Several studies have linked gut microbes to human diseases. Most of the mechanisms by which lactic acid bacteria have beneficial effects on the human body are related to immune modulation. Controlled studies of the ability of lactic acid bacteria to absorb phosphorus directly from the intestine and thereby control serum phosphorus level in in vivo uremic animal models are limited. MATERIALS AND METHODS: We screened lactic acid bacteria living in Korean fermented foods to identify those that absorb the most phosphorus and noted Lactiplantibacillus paraplantarum KCCM 11826P. The mechanism through which better intracellular absorption of phosphorus occurs in this strain was studied using genomic DNA sequencing. After the strain was administered to 5/6 nephrectomized rats for 6 weeks, it was observed whether hyperphosphatemia had improved. KEY FINDINGS: The L. paraplantarum KCCM 11826P strain has a polyP gene cluster; thus, it absorbs phosphorus better than other bacteria and can suppress strains that produce indole. Supplementing the diets of 5/6 nephrectomized rats with this L. paraplantarum strain significantly decreased serum phosphate level (by 22 %) and reduced blood indoxyl sulphate concentration (by 40 %) compared with vehicle treatment. SIGNIFICANCE: These results suggest that Lactiplantibacillus preparations can be used for multiple purposes, such as the removal of phosphorus and uremic toxins from patients with chronic kidney disease (CKD). This study also demonstrates the novel concept of a probiotic phosphate binder.

BACKGROUND: Helicobacter pylori (HP) infection causes many diseases, such as peptic ulcers, gastritis and gastric cancer, and MALToma. It has been gradually accepted that all HP-infected patients should be treated because HP is regarded as an infection. Therefore, the importance of selecting the optimal treatment regimen has increased. Although the 14-day standard triple therapy (STT) is recommended in the current guidelines, prolonging treatment duration is controversial in real practice because of inconsistent results from previous data and the risk of adverse effects. Additionally, the effect of STT using ilaprazole has not been reported until now. We aimed to compare the eradication rate between 7 and 10 days STT using ilaprazole. METHODS: A prospective randomized controlled trial was conducted, which was divided into 2 treatment groups: the control group was 7 days of STT, and the test group was 10 days of STT. The eradication regimen was 10 mg ilaprazole, 500 mg clarithromycin, and 1000 mg amoxicillin twice daily. We included patients who were diagnosed with positive results of H pylori examination. We compared the HP eradication rate according to treatment duration, CYP2C19 subtype and endoscopic diagnosis. RESULTS: We enrolled a total of 254 patients consisting of 127 patients in each treatment arm. The eradication rates of the control and test groups were 65.4% (82/127) and 74.8% (95/127), respectively, in the intention-to-treat analysis (P = .1). In the per-protocol analysis, 70.3% (83/118) and 82.6% (94/115) were eradicated in each group, which was statistically significant (P = .027). The CYP2C19 subtype was examined in 230 patients. The eradication rate was 79.2% (57/72), 75.4% (92/122), and 72.2% (26/36) in each group, which was not significantly different (P = .704). CONCLUSION: Ten-day STT was more effective than 7-day STT for HP eradication. The eradication rate was not affected by the CYP2C19 genotype.

Cluster of differentiation 93 (CD93) is a glycoprotein expressed in activated endothelial cells. The extracellular portion of CD93 can be secreted as a soluble form (sCD93) under inflammatory conditions. As diabetic nephropathy (DN) is a well-known inflammatory disease, we hypothesized that sCD93 would be a new biomarker for DN. We prospectively enrolled 97 patients with type 2 diabetes and evaluated the association between serum sCD93 and DN prevalence. The association between CD93 and development of DN was investigated using human umbilical cord endothelial cells (HUVECs) in vitro and diabetic db/db mice in vivo. Subjects with higher sCD93 levels had a lower estimated glomerular filtration rate (eGFR). The sCD93 level was an independent determinant of both the albumin-to-creatinine ratio (ACR) and the eGFR. The risk of prevalent DN was higher in the high sCD93 group (adjusted odds ratio 7.212, 95% confidence interval 1.244-41.796, p = 0.028). In vitro, CD93 was highly expressed in HUVECs and both CD93 expression and secretion were upregulated after lipopolysaccharides (LPS) stimulation. In vivo, peritoneal and urine sCD93 levels and the renal glomerular expression of CD93 were significantly higher in the db/db mice than in the control db/m+ mice. These results suggest the potential of sCD93 as a candidate biomarker associated with DN.

RATIONALE & OBJECTIVE: We aimed to elucidate whether a balanced salt solution decreases the occurrence of contrast-induced acute kidney injury (CI-AKI) after contrast-enhanced computed tomography (CE-CT) as compared to 0.9% saline solution. STUDY DESIGN: A randomized clinical trial. SETTING & PARTICIPANTS: The study was performed in 14 tertiary hospitals in South Korea. Patients with estimated glomerular filtration rates (eGFRs) < 45 or <60 mL/min/1.73 m2 and additional risk factors (age ≥ 60 years or diabetes) who were undergoing scheduled CE-CT were included from December 2016 to December 2018. INTERVENTION: An open-label intervention was performed. The study group received a balanced salt solution and the control group received 0.9% saline solution as prophylactic fluids for CE-CT. OUTCOMES: The primary outcome was CI-AKI, defined by creatinine level elevation ≥ 0.5 mg/dL or 25% from baseline within 48 to 72 hours after CE-CT. Secondary outcomes included AKI defined based on the KDIGO (Kidney Disease: Improving Global Outcomes) guideline, eGFR changes, death, or requiring dialysis within 6 months after CE-CT. RESULTS: 493 patients received the study fluids. The control and study groups included 251 and 242 patients, respectively. The occurrence of CI-AKI in the study (10 [4.2%]) and control (17 [6.8%]) groups was not significantly different (P = 0.27). No significant difference was present for the secondary outcomes; AKI by the KDIGO definition (study: 19 [7.9%], control: 27 [10.8%]; P = 0.33), death/dialysis (study: 11 [4.7%], control: 9 [3.7%]; P = 0.74), and eGFR changes (study: 0.1 ± 0.2 mg/dL, control: 0.3 ± 2.8 mg/dL; P = 0.69). LIMITATIONS: This study failed to meet target enrollment. CONCLUSIONS: The risk for CI-AKI was similar after administration of a balanced salt solution and after use of 0.9% saline solution during CE-CT in higher-risk patients. Recent studies have demonstrated that an inflammatory mechanism contributes to the pathogenesis of diabetic nephropathy (DN). It is also known that colchicine (Col) can prevent various renal injuries via its anti-inflammatory action. However, the effect of colchicine on DN has never been explored. This study was undertaken to elucidate the effect of colchicine on inflammation and extracellular matrix accumulation in DN. In vivo, 64 rats were injected with diluent (C; n = 32) or streptozotocin intraperitoneally (DM, n = 32). Sixteen rats from each group were treated with Col. In vitro, rat mesangial cells and NRK-52E cells were cultured in media with 5.6 mM glucose (NG) or 30 mM glucose (HG) with or without 10(-8) M Col. Monocyte chemotactic protein-1 (MCP-1) mRNA expression was determined by real-time PCR (RT-PCR), and the levels of MCP-1 in renal tissue and culture media were measured by ELISA. RT-PCR and Western blotting were also performed for intercellular adhesion molecule-1 (ICAM-1) and fibronectin (FN) mRNA and protein expression, respectively, and immunohistochemical staining (IHC) for ICAM-1, FN, and ED-1 with renal tissue. Twenty-four-hour urinary albumin excretion at 6 wk and 3 mo were significantly higher in DM compared with C rats (P < 0.05), and colchicine treatment significantly reduced albuminuria in DM rats (P < 0.05). Col significantly inhibited the increase in MCP-1 mRNA expression and protein levels under diabetic conditions both in vivo and in vitro. ICAM-1 and FN expression showed a similar pattern to the expression of MCP-1. IHC revealed that the number of ED-1(+) cells were significantly higher in DM compared with C kidney (P < 0.005), and this increase was significantly attenuated by Col treatment (P < 0.01). In conclusion, Col prevents not only inflammatory cell infiltration via inhibition of enhanced MCP-1 and ICAM-1 expression but also ECM accumulation in DN. These findings provide a new perspective on the renoprotective effects of Col in DN.

Previous studies have shown that mineralocorticoid receptor (MCR) blocker reduces proteinuria in diabetic nephropathy (DN), but the role of aldosterone in podocyte injury has never been explored in DN. This study was undertaken to elucidate whether a local aldosterone system existed in podocytes and to examine its role in podocyte apoptosis under diabetic conditions. In vitro, immortalized podocytes were exposed to 5.6 mM glucose (NG), NG + 24.4 mM mannitol, and 30 mM glucose (HG) with or without 10(-7) M spironolactone (SPR). In vivo, 32 Sprague-Dawley rats were injected with diluent (C, n = 16) or streptozotocin intraperitoneally [diabetes mellitus (DM), n = 16], and 8 rats from each group were treated with SPR for 3 mo. Aldosterone synthase (CYP11B2) and MCR mRNA and protein expression were determined by real-time PCR and Western blot, respectively, and aldosterone levels by radioimmunoassay. Western blot for apoptosis-related molecules, Hoechst 33342 staining, and terminal deoxynucleotidyl transferase-mediated dUTP nick end labeling (TUNEL) assay were performed to determine apoptosis. CYP11B2 and MCR expression were significantly higher in HG-stimulated podocytes and DM glomeruli compared with NG cells and C glomeruli, respectively, along with increased aldosterone levels. Western blot analysis revealed that cleaved caspase-3 and Bax expression was significantly increased, whereas Bcl-2 expression was significantly decreased in HG-stimulated podocytes and in DM glomeruli. Apoptosis determined by Hoechst 33342 staining and TUNEL assay were also significantly increased in podocytes under diabetic conditions. These changes in the expression of apoptosis-related proteins and the increase in apoptotic cells were inhibited by SPR treatment. These findings suggest that a local aldosterone system is activated and is involved in podocyte apoptosis under diabetic conditions.
